My child was diagnosed with type 1 diabetes at age 4. It was a scary time. I didn't know anything about diabetes and I had a lot to learn quickly. I was terrified that I wouldn't be able to manage the condition for him as he was so young. There was also the worry that I would do something wrong and harm him. The future was uncertain; I had so many questions like how will he manage at school, who will look after him when I am at work, will he be able to go to birthday parties; the worry was endless.
The northern trust paediatric diabetes team were fantastic. They were there every step of the way with advice, training, help and support. They help with school and are always there when you need them. They are also genuinely nice people. My child is now going to big school and is healthy and doing well. We wouldn't of survived through these years without the help of the diabetes team. We are truly grateful to them all.
